Atlas Shrugged Part 2 Productions, Haddonfield, has raised $16 million toward the next installment of a movie version of the Ayn Rand capitalist drama, according to a fil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. 

John Aglialoro, boss of exercise-equipment maker Cybex International, runs the production company, as my colleague John Timpane wrote around the time Part 1 was released on Tax Day last year. As he noted, Aglialoro's fellow libertarian Rand fans and movie financiers include Comcast-Spectacor boss Ed Snider, a prospective Inquirer owner.

The group had filed to raise as much as $25 million, according to the SEC. See the filing via Villanova-based FormDs.com here.
